public String getTelephoneNum() { return telephoneNum; /* * */ }
时间: 2023-07-24 09:44:56 浏览: 33
这是一个Java类的成员方法定义,名为getTelephoneNum(),返回类型为String。该方法返回该类中的一个成员变量telephoneNum的值。可以通过调用该方法来获取该类中的telephoneNum属性的值。方法中的注释 /* */ 表示该部分代码没有实际作用,可能是开发者留下的备用代码或注释掉的代码。
相关问题
@Component @ConfigurationProperties("wechat") @Data public class PushConfigure { /** * 微信公众平台的appID */ private String appId; /** * 微信公众平台的appSecret */ private String secret; /** * 模板ID */ private String templateId; }无法调用
在使用`PushConfigure`类时,你需要在类上使用`@Component`注解来将它注册为Spring Bean,然后在需要使用它的类中使用`@Autowired`注解来自动注入该Bean。
示例代码:
```
@Component
@ConfigurationProperties("wechat")
@Data
public class PushConfigure {
/** 微信公众平台的appID */
private String appId;
/** 微信公众平台的appSecret */
private String secret;
/** 模板ID */
private String templateId;
}
@Service
public class SomeService {
@Autowired
private PushConfigure pushConfigure;
public void someMethod() {
String appId = pushConfigure.getAppId();
String secret = pushConfigure.getSecret();
String templateId = pushConfigure.getTemplateId();
// 使用属性值进行业务处理
}
}
```
在上述示例代码中,`SomeService`类中通过`@Autowired`注解自动注入了`PushConfigure`对象,并通过`get`方法获取了属性值进行业务处理。
public abstract class Person { /** * @param name * @param idCode * @param telephoneNum * @param address */ public Person(String name, String idCode, String telephoneNum, String address) { this.name = name; this.idCode = idCode; this.telephoneNum = telephoneNum; this.address = address; } private String name; private String idCode; private String telephoneNum; private String address; /** * @return the name */ public String getName() { return name; } /** * @param name the name to set */ public void setName(String name) { this.name = name; } /** * @return the idCode */ public String getIdCode() { return idCode; } /** * @param idCode the idCode to set */ public void setIdCode(String idCode) { this.idCode = idCode; } /** * @return the telephoneNum */ public String getTelephoneNum() { return telephoneNum; } /** * @param telephoneNum the telephoneNum to set */ public void setTelephoneNum(String telephoneNum) { this.telephoneNum = telephoneNum; } /** * @return the address */ public String getAddress() { return address; } /** * @param address the address to set */ public void setAddress(String address) { this.address = address; } /* * (non-Javadoc) * * @see java.lang.Object#toString() */ @Override public String toString() { return "Person name= " + name + ", idCode= " + idCode + ", telephoneNum= " + telephoneNum + ", address= " + address + ", "; } }
这是一个抽象类 `Person`,有一个构造方法,接受四个参数,用于初始化四个成员变量 `name`、`idCode`、`telephoneNum` 和 `address`。该类还有四个访问和修改成员变量的方法 `getName`、`getIdCode`、`getTelephoneNum` 和 `getAddress`,以及对应的 `setName`、`setIdCode`、`setTelephoneNum` 和 `setAddress` 方法。该类还重写了 `toString` 方法,返回了一个字符串,包含了四个成员变量的值。由于该类是抽象类,无法直接创建对象,需要通过继承该类的子类来创建实例。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)